摘要
On the occasion of the Distinguished Scientist Award presentation made at the 1994 Hypervelocity Impact Symposium, the capabilities far using time-resolved wave structure measurements to explore a wide range of dynamic material response were discussed. The presentation provided a brief summary of the status of high velocity launchers and modem diagnostics for studying a wide range of dynamic material properties, a summary of research on the high-pressure strength properties of shock materials, results of shock-induced dynamic phase changes including polymorphic, melting and vaporization and thoughts about the future of shock compression science. The following discussion covers the overall presentation given at the Symposium.
